Please verify your plugin against the bundled conformance suite before reporting a problem, and include the suite's output, your plugin version, and the Harborline core version in any report. Feature proposals for new scoring hooks are welcome but reviewed quarterly. For defects, questions, or conformance-suite failures, write to the maintainers at the address below.

alerts address for yawep-yagap: istmir_quenath@paliqlabs.corp

**Postmortem timeline — Farelight pricing experiment**

14:22 — On-call paged after checkout conversions dropped sharply on the Farelight platform. Investigation showed the ticket-pricing experiment had begun serving the treatment price to 100% of traffic instead of the intended 10% split, due to a misconfigured rollout flag pushed earlier that afternoon. Experiment was halted at 14:41 and prices reverted. The deploy responsible was identified by the token recorded below.

session token of fadug-hahap = htk3_554

Subject: DR drill — PickFlow optimizer

Team,

DR drill for PickFlow runs Thursday 09:00. Support should expect failover alerts from the Varnholt cluster; ignore paging noise tagged DRILL. Restore steps are in the runbook, section 4. You'll need the recovery passphrase to unlock the standby config. It is printed below for the drill window.

vault phrase of tajef-faduf = casox-ralius-julir

CI note — Dependency pinning policy (for weekly eng sync)

The Thistledown CI now rejects unpinned transitive dependencies, which broke three pipelines this week. Fix is to regenerate lockfiles with the new resolver flag, not to add exemptions. Full policy lands next sprint. The first enforcing run is tagged with the token below.

session token of kahog-bahif = htk9_f63daec35

Subject: Heads up — flaky DNS on the Copperline hosts

Hey, welcome aboard! One quirk you'll hit: resolution for the internal Copperline services intermittently fails on the older worker pool. It looks like a service outage but it's just the resolver cache going stale after node restarts. Quick fix is restarting the local resolver; don't failover the whole service. Symptoms, commands, and the long-term fix status are all tracked on the page below.

wiki page, kahog-hahig: https://vault.zemvargrid.internal/display/deploy/repo/settings/merge_requests/job/settings/6f3b933774dbc5320a4daa18